Transaction e72776f7d5ecc9632e57cc43b4ac512b63f5c60bbcbf8ebead859fd3c9414206

27 Input
1 Outputs
  • e72776f7d5ecc9632e57cc43b4ac512b63f5c60bbcbf8ebead859fd3c9414206:0
  • value  12000000
    address  bc1q854agn9lcz4fh4pa6r3ms7s4w2fkwlvftw5dqe